Finance Review Summary — Harwick Street Lease. Renegotiation with Pellgrove Estates concluded last week. We secured a 12% reduction on base rent and a two-year break clause, offset by taking on internal maintenance costs. Net annual saving is projected at roughly 8% of facilities spend. Sales leads should note that showroom space on the ground floor is unchanged, so client demos continue as normal. The savings feed directly into next year's commercial plans, summarised confidentially below.

board note of kaguf-kawig: Novdorax Logistics plans to raise the Aldax list price by 41.6 percent in July. The board signed off on a budget of $484.6 million for Project Druiel. The renewal with Gorirox Logistics closes at $136.6 million a year, 37.5 percent above the last contract. Project Silmir slips by a full year because of the audit delay.

## Who to ping: slow autocomplete index

If the Birchline autocomplete index is lagging (suggestions taking >400ms, or stale entries showing up), it's almost always the nightly rebuild falling behind. Don't restart the indexer yourself — that makes the backlog worse. The owning team is Typeahead Guild; Priya runs point this quarter and usually replies fast during the eng sync window. For anything index-related, drop a note to the guild inbox below.

billing contact of bawep-fawif = fenath_zorael@nelvrocorp.corp

# Dedupline Environments

Quick tour for release managers: Dedupline (our alert deduplicator) runs in three environments — dev, staging, and prod. Dev is a free-for-all; staging mirrors prod's grouping rules but pages a dummy rotation, so feel free to test noisy changes there. Prod changes need a ticket and a calm Tuesday. The dedup windows and grouping keys differ per environment, which trips people up constantly. Staging currently runs with these values:

service settings:
[istax]
port = 9090
team = sormir
host = istax.ferradyn.corp
region = central-2
access_code = ac_447e33
timeout_ms = 250